Automatiseer je Software Levering met Azure DevOps Build Release Pipelines
Stel je voor: je team werkt aan een complexe softwareoplossing. Code wordt geschreven, getest en geïntegreerd, maar het proces is handmatig, foutgevoelig en traag. Zou het niet geweldig zijn als je dit proces kon automatiseren, van het bouwen van de applicatie tot aan de uiteindelijke implementatie? Dat is precies wat Azure DevOps build release pipelines mogelijk maken.
Met Azure DevOps build release pipelines stroomlijn je de software delivery lifecycle, waardoor je team zich kan richten op wat echt belangrijk is: het ontwikkelen van hoogwaardige software. In deze gids duiken we dieper in de wereld van Azure DevOps build release pipelines en ontdekken we hoe je deze krachtige tool kunt gebruiken om je softwareontwikkelingsproces te optimaliseren.
Azure DevOps, en met name de build release pipelines, zijn niet zomaar uit de lucht komen vallen. Ze zijn het resultaat van jarenlange evolutie in softwareontwikkeling en -implementatie. Vroeger werden deze processen vaak handmatig uitgevoerd, wat leidde tot inconsistenties, fouten en vertragingen. De opkomst van Continuous Integration en Continuous Delivery (CI/CD) heeft de manier waarop software wordt gebouwd en geleverd radicaal veranderd. Azure DevOps build release pipelines vormen de ruggengraat van deze CI/CD-aanpak en stellen teams in staat om software sneller, veiliger en betrouwbaarder te leveren.
Maar wat zijn Azure DevOps build release pipelines nu precies? In essentie zijn het geautomatiseerde workflows die alle stappen omvatten die nodig zijn om je code van broncodebeheer naar productie te brengen. Dit omvat het compileren van code, het uitvoeren van tests, het inpakken van de applicatie en de uiteindelijke implementatie naar de gewenste omgeving, zoals Azure, on-premises servers of zelfs andere cloudproviders.
De voordelen van het gebruik van Azure DevOps build release pipelines zijn legio. Ten eerste versnellen ze het softwareleveringsproces aanzienlijk. Doordat handmatige stappen worden geëlimineerd en processen worden gestroomlijnd, kunnen teams sneller nieuwe features en bugfixes releasen. Ten tweede verhogen ze de betrouwbaarheid van het implementatieproces. Door elke stap in de pipeline te automatiseren en te controleren, wordt het risico op menselijke fouten geminimaliseerd. Tot slot bevorderen Azure DevOps build release pipelines samenwerking en transparantie binnen teams. Iedereen in het team heeft inzicht in de voortgang van de softwarelevering en kan bijdragen aan het optimaliseren van de pipeline.
Voor- en Nadelen van Azure DevOps Build Release Pipelines
Voordelen | Nadelen |
---|---|
Versnelde softwarelevering | Initiële leercurve |
Verhoogde betrouwbaarheid | Mogelijke complexiteit bij complexe pipelines |
Verbeterde samenwerking | Afhankelijkheid van Azure DevOps ecosysteem |
Azure DevOps build release pipelines zijn een onmisbare tool voor moderne softwareontwikkeling. Ze stellen teams in staat om sneller, veiliger en betrouwbaarder software te leveren. Hoewel er een initiële leercurve kan zijn, wegen de voordelen van geautomatiseerde softwarelevering ruimschoots op tegen de nadelen. Door te investeren in Azure DevOps build release pipelines kunnen organisaties hun softwareontwikkelingsproces transformeren en een aanzienlijk concurrentievoordeel behalen.
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
Streamline Your Development: Embedded CI/CD, its Value and Essential |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ai
azure devops build release pipeline | YonathAn-Avis Hai